Output 6901492cafb4f55781256525f630252ed53001008b539a8552eea2cdbfb577b1:0

value
3449300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ad23ef53ed68c1944a90afd275e23f63987e95e OP_EQUAL
address
3LBSHSHcLi68fhbkcyywApfxGq9Fyo5hcK
transaction
6901492cafb4f55781256525f630252ed53001008b539a8552eea2cdbfb577b1
confirmations
280107
spent
true